Pakistani youth to be deportated by UP police
Lucknow, may 24 (UNI) A Pakistani national, who has been languishing in police custody here for the last eight months for the want of necessary documents for deportation, is likely to be sent to his native place in Karachi later this month.
Resident of Karachi, Mohammad Shariff was earlier deported from Saudi Arabia seven years back for holding fake Indian passport after serving a two-year jail term in Jeddah.
The 22-year-old when failed to produce documents to prove his identity was jailed here for six years, before being handed over to Kakori police station of the district in October 2005 for deportation to Pakistan.
Police sources said here today that all relevant documents, including his birth certificate, have been sent by the Pakistan government recently.
''A team of the district police and Local Intelligence Unit(LIU) would take Shariff to the External Affairs Ministry this week for conselling before being handed over to the Pakistan Embassy'', a senior police officer said.
Earlier in January last all efforts to send Shariff back to Pakistan went in vain as the External Affairs Ministry and the Home Ministry refused to entertain his requisite application.
Shariff who has already spent the best years of his youth in the dark corridors of jail, has now been disowned by his parents in Pakistan, who say their son is no more alive.
Meanwhile, Shariff told UNI here today that he was eager to go back to his native place which he had left ten years back.
Narrating his story, the youth said that his step brother took him to Saudi Arabia in 1995. But after reaching Jeddah, the brother accused him of raping his wife.
''A lower court in Saudi Arabia even awarded me capital punishment in the case, but later it was changed in to two year imprisonment,'' he said, adding, that his brother also secured a fake Indian Passport in his name.
Later after going through a harrowing time in Saudi Arabia, he was deported to Mumbai in 1999 from where he came to Lucknow in search of some of his far flung relatives. But here also when he went to Chowk police station, he was sent to jail in connection with the fake passport case.
After six years in a Lucknow Jail, Shariff is trying to go to Karachi to meet his near and dear ones.
